XREAS leaking @35k :(
Well I knew it would happen one day, but not this soon. I'm just over 35k and my front passenger shock is leaking oil. Of course I'm just outside of my warranty period. Well it looks like I'm going to be looking into some new shocks . Probably going to do Bilstein 5100s…Wasn't looking to spend any $$$ right now, but it looks like Murphy decided to visit!

Bring it in and see if your dealer can get it covered under goodwill. It's way early and a super expensive system to go that quick. If you're close to the expiration time wise, being under 36k should help your case.
